Upcoming Peace Talks Postponed
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y announced that the timing and location of the next round of peace negotiations involving Ukraine, Russia, and the United States will be contingent upon the security situation in the Middle East. Originally scheduled for early March in Abu Dhabi, the talks have been complicated by recent U.S. and Israeli airstrikes on Iran, which have escalated regional tensions. Zelenskyy emphasized that the “real diplomatic possibilities” will dictate the future of these discussions.
Context of the Negotiations
The backdrop to these negotiations is the ongoing conflict between Ukraine and Russia, which has seen significant military engagement since 2022. Zelenskyy has expressed the need for robust security guarantees from the U.S. and its European allies to ensure that Russia does not launch further attacks post-agreement. The last round of talks, held in Geneva, was described as challenging, with both Kyiv and Moscow reporting limited progress, although U.S. officials noted some meaningful advancements.
Official Statements & Responses
Zelenskyy indicated that he would provide new directives to Ukraine’s negotiating team, although he did not disclose specific details. His chief of staff, Kyrylo Budanov, mentioned that Russia had not yet agreed to a proposed summit between Zelenskyy and Russian President Vladimir Putin, which had been suggested by U.S. special envoy Steve Witkoff. This lack of agreement underscores the complexities surrounding the negotiations.
Criticism & Opposition
Despite the ongoing discussions, there are concerns regarding the pressure on Ukraine to make concessions. Zelenskyy has voiced frustration over the perceived imbalance in negotiations, suggesting that Ukraine is being urged to compromise more than Russia. This sentiment reflects a broader apprehension among Ukrainian officials about the implications of any potential peace deal that may not adequately secure Ukraine's sovereignty.

Conflicting Reports & Gaps
While Zelenskyy has indicated that Russia expressed willingness to accept U.S. security guarantees for Ukraine during recent talks, the specifics of these guarantees remain unclear. Additionally, the lack of a confirmed summit between Zelenskyy and Putin raises questions about the future direction of the negotiations and the potential for a diplomatic resolution.
